### **The Build-Up: A Heated Rivalry**
The rivalry between **John Cena and Big Show** had been brewing for months.
🔥 **Big Show, once a fan-favorite, had turned into an unstoppable force**, using his brute strength to dominate his opponents. With his newfound aggression, he declared that **no one in WWE could stop him**, including John Cena.
🔥 **John Cena, the face of WWE, was determined to prove that heart and resilience could overcome any obstacle.** After a controversial loss at **Money in the Bank 2012**, he was looking for redemption and another shot at the WWE Championship.
With both men desperate for a title opportunity, Raw General Manager **AJ Lee** made it official—**John Cena vs. Big Show in a #1 Contender’s Match**. The winner would go on to challenge for the WWE Championship at **SummerSlam 2012**.
### **The Match Begins: Power vs. Resilience**
As the bell rang, the tension inside the arena was electric.
🔥 **Big Show immediately used his power to take control**, tossing Cena across the ring like a ragdoll. His overwhelming strength was on full display as he delivered crushing body blows and powerful slams.
🔥 **Cena, despite the early onslaught, refused to stay down.** He attempted to fight back with his signature quick strikes, but each attempt was met with a punishing counter from The World’s Largest Athlete.
🔥 **Show delivered a thunderous sidewalk slam, nearly scoring a three-count within the first few minutes.** Cena, however, kicked out, showing his trademark resilience.
### **Momentum Shifts: Cena Fights Back**
🔥 **Cena finally found an opening after dodging a massive elbow drop from Big Show.** Using his speed and agility, he launched a flurry of offense—**shoulder tackles, a running bulldog, and a Five Knuckle Shuffle**
🔥 **The crowd erupted as Cena attempted the Attitude Adjustment** He lifted the 441-pound giant onto his shoulders, but Big Show countered, crushing Cena with a devastating chokeslam
🔥 **1…2… Cena kicked out** The WWE Universe went wild as Cena refused to give up.
🔥 **Frustrated, Big Show signaled for the KO Punch.** He wound up his fist, but Cena ducked just in time With a burst of energy, Cena hit a massive DDT, stunning the giant.
### **The Final Moments: A Controversial Ending**
🔥 **Sensing victory, Cena once again lifted Big Show for the Attitude Adjustment** This time, he connected, sending Show crashing to the mat.
🔥 **Before Cena could capitalize, CM Punk stormed down to the ring** The reigning WWE Champion, who had been watching from backstage, interfered, attacking Cena from behind.
🔥 **The referee immediately called for the bell, ending the match in a no-contest**
🔥 \*\*With no clear winner, AJ Lee made a blockbuster decision—Cena and Big Show would BOTH get a title shot, setting up a **Triple Threat Match for the WWE Championship at SummerSlam 2012**
### **Aftermath: SummerSlam Showdown Set**
🔥 **John Cena and Big Show were both furious over the controversial ending.** Cena had been on the verge of victory, while Big Show argued that he had dominated the match.
🔥 **CM Punk, meanwhile, was livid that his championship reign was now in jeopardy.** He had hoped to avoid facing either man, but now he was forced into a **Triple Threat Match at SummerSlam**.
🔥 **The stage was set for one of the biggest main events of the summer—CM Punk vs. John Cena vs. Big Show for the WWE Championship**
